The Brenner Base Tunnel, set to be the world's longest underground railway connection, has achieved a major construction breakthrough, marking a significant step in transforming European transit. This ambitious project aims to improve passenger and freight travel between Austria and Italy, and is part of a broader initiative to shift freight from roads to rails across Europe.

Key Insights

Construction Milestone:: Engineers have completed the main excavation of the Brenner Base Tunnel, linking Austria and Italy.

Strategic Importance:: The tunnel is a key segment of the Scandinavian-Mediterranean Corridor, connecting Helsinki to Valletta.

Reduced Travel Time:: Once completed, passenger trains will reach speeds of 250 km/h, reducing travel time between Fortezza and Innsbruck from 80 to 25 minutes.

Environmental Benefits:: The project aims to reduce truck traffic on the Brenner Pass, cutting down on air pollution, noise, and CO2 emissions.

Economic Impact:: Over 700 billion euros in goods cross the Brenner Pass annually, making it a crucial route for Italian exports.

In-Depth Analysis

The Brenner Base Tunnel, a 64-kilometer underground railway connection between Austria and Italy, represents a significant advancement in European infrastructure. Excavation has been completed 1,400 meters under the Alps, at the Brennero Pass, one of Europe's busiest Alpine crossings. The existing railway, built in the 1860s, is limited by its steep, winding path, restricting speed and load capacity. The new tunnel provides a nearly flat, straight route, significantly improving efficiency.

Webuild, an Italian company, oversaw the excavation, which was divided into four construction lots. The project targets the most congested part of the route, aiming to shift freight transport from road to rail. The Brenner Axis is part of the larger Scandinavian-Mediterranean Corridor, linking Helsinki, Finland, to Valletta, Malta. This corridor is essential for European trade and transport.

The tunnel's completion is expected to drastically reduce travel times and increase the sustainability of transport in the region. The project is co-funded by Italy, Austria, and the EU, highlighting its importance to the European community.
